Android-Android 改变系统字体(三星,免root)
这个我实现的时候,在选择新字体的时候可以看到对应字体的列表,
就是选择后不能切换到对应的字体。
对应代码如下:
efid11.xml
<?xml version="1.0" encoding="utf-8"?>
<font displayname="华文彩云" >
<sans>
<file>
<filename>
efid11.ttf
</filename>
<droidname>
DroidSans.ttf
</droidname>
</file>
<file>
<filename>
efid11.ttf
</filename>
<droidname>
DroidSans-Bold.ttf
</droidname>
</file>
</sans>
</font>
AndroidManifest.xml
<?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="com.monotype.android.font.efid11"
android:versionCode="1"
android:versionName="1.0" >
<uses-sdk
android:minSdkVersion="8"
android:targetSdkVersion="8" />
<supports-screens
android:largeScreens="true"
android:normalScreens="true"
android:smallScreens="true" />
<application
android:icon="@drawable/ic_launcher"
android:label="@string/app_name" >
</application>
</manifest>
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
楼主 这个功能实现得如何?不root的情况下,能否实现系统字体的全部修改?